Children across the world are struggling. Each day they struggle to breathe, to see, to eat, to sleep, to walk and to talk. They suffer from onslaughts of countless seizures and fail to develop as a typical child.

The cause is hidden deep in their DNA in a gene called WWOX. Mutations of the WWOX gene is the cause of 2 devastating diseases, WOREE (WWOX-related Epileptic Encephalopathy) and SCAR12 (Spinocerebellar Ataxia-12). There are only 58 known cases of WOREE and SCAR12 worldwide. These diseases are stealing the futures of these children. The average lifespan of children with severe cases of WOREE syndrome is only 4 years of age.

But there is Hope. Researchers from around the world have banded together to find a cure. Recent laboratory testing has proven that mice with a WWOX mutation can be cured using a gene therapy treatment. However, funding for the research has been completely exhausted. Due to the extreme rarity of this disease funding is hard to come by and we need caring individuals such as yourself to help the cause.

-AUD $200,000 is required to complete the vital preclinical research and trial and a further,
-AUD $100,000 is required for the preclinical data to be reviewed and documented with the assistance of a third-party organisation to gain regulatory approval to proceed with a clinical trial.
